  EASY ACCESS.   The attractive Fox River community of East Dundee is located just 40 miles northwest of Chicago along Interstate 90. The interstate is easily accessible from East Dundee via Route 25; from West Dundee via Route 31, and through Hoffman Estates via Route 59 and Beverly Road.

Three Metra Rail stations are located within six miles of downtown East Dundee, allowing residents to be in Downtown Chicago in just over an hour.

MAJOR EMPLOYMENT CENTERS.   The corporate headquarters for both Sears and Motorola, two of Metro Chicago's top 20 largest employers are just minutes away.

DISTINCTIVE AND AFFORDABLE REAL ESTATE OPTIONS.   Housing options are attractive and relatively affordable, particularly when compared with nearby Cook County. The average home price in East Dundee is $209,000 (Chicago Tribune, 2005).

SCENIC RECREATION.   In addition to providing a sparkling backdrop and draw for real estate, the Fox River provides many opportunities for boating, kayaking, fishing, skating and just relaxing. Running alongside the river, the Fox River Bike Path runs through downtown East Dundee and draws bicyclists and pedestrians through the downtown.The McGraw Wildlife Foundation provides hundreds of acres of scenic wildlife refuge, as well as recreation for private members.
